Table Based Detection of Degenerate Predicates in Free Space Construction
2018
International Symposium on Computational Geometry
The key to a robust and efficient implementation of a computational geometry algorithm is an efficient algorithm for detecting degenerate predicates. We study degeneracy detection in constructing the free space of a polyhedron that rotates around a fixed axis and translates freely relative to another polyhedron.
